Tris(2,3-dibromopropyl) Phosphate (TRIS)
TRIS is a halogenated phosphoric ester used primarily as a flame retardant additive in polyurethane foams and plastics. It falls under HTS 2919.10.00.00 as it is specifically named tris(2,3-dibromopropyl phosphate), a brominated derivative of phosphoric acid esters. This chemical compound provides fire resistance without significantly altering material properties.

Alternative Classifications
This product could be classified differently depending on its characteristics or intended use.
If marketed as other halogenated phosphoric esters
Products not specifically named as tris(2,3-dibromopropyl phosphate) fall under the residual 'other' provision in the same heading.
If when imported as flame retardant mixture with solvents or stabilizers
Mixtures containing >70% flame retardants with additives are classified as chemical preparations rather than pure compounds.
If considered primarily as brominated alcohol derivative
Alternative classification possible if brominated alcohol function predominates over phosphoric ester structure per chapter notes.

Import Tips & Compliance
• Verify chemical purity and provide Certificate of Analysis (CoA) confirming identity as tris(2,3-dibromopropyl phosphate) to match exact HTS specification
• Include Safety Data Sheets (SDS) detailing brominated flame retardant properties and TSCA compliance for US EPA registration
• Avoid misclassification as generic phosphate esters; precise chemical name matching is required for this specific subheading
